Default Lap Harness - Why not use the seat rail bolt?

I just installed my Sparco harness bar and now need to install the harnesses.
As I look at the placement for the lapbelts I am left with the question about the setup. It looks like the factory belt bolt on the doorside would work fine. On the inside, I can't see why an 'L' bracket beneath the chair rail wouldn't work. Granted, the 'L' bracket would have to be beefy, but shouldn't that work? It's in a similar line/angle as the exterior belt bolt.

What are the cons of this install? I know I will have to drill a hole into the floor for the anti-sub belt, but don't see why I should have to for the lap belts.

Default That will work.

I used that with the Avolon harness bar for two years. I have now gone to a four point roll cage so I do not use it any more. If you want it I will give it to you. I am also in the bay area. PM me if you are interested.

I also mounted the sub points to the rear mounting points with no issues. It goes around the seat back and you sit on it. Without a race seat you are still hanging on to the steering wheel till you get stomach cramps.

That's how I have mine set up. The heavy duty "L" bracket shares the bolt that secures the seat rail to the chassis. Make sure you replace the bolt with a slightly longer one because you don't want to lose thread engagement.

From what I understand, the big 'no-no' is to secure the harness to the seat rail or any part of the seat. So, using the bolt is fine.
